Kurwan - Barun, Aurangabad

Kurwan is a village situated in the Barun subdivision of Aurangabad district, Bihar. It is located approximately 18 km from the tehsil headquarters in Barun and around 20 km from the district headquarters in Aurangabad. Pauthu serves as the Gram Panchayat for Kurwan village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Kurwan is 253600. The village covers a total geographical area of 132 hectares and falls under the 824112 pincode. Aurangabad is the nearest town, located about 20 km away.

Kurwan village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Nabinagar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Karakat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.

Population of Kurwan

As per Census 2011, Kurwan village has a total population of 678 people, consisting of 337 males and 341 females. The village has 111 households and a sex ratio of 1,011 females per 1,000 males. There are 140 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 399 literate and 279 illiterate residents. Additionally, 205 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ities.

Transport and Connectivity of Kurwan

Kurwan is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through shared auto-rickshaws. The nearest railway station is Anugraha Narayan Road, while the nearest airport is Lal Bahadur Shastri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 131.0 km.
